Transaction d91a181ca99119696bbe7d922637258679003eea372cc18713d9a4e012102f86
1 Input
1 Output
-
d91a181ca99119696bbe7d922637258679003eea372cc18713d9a4e012102f86:0
- value
- 295657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ca0bf9759b8342a15173deb630a604d50d10fd3e OP_EQUAL
- address
- 3L7LmHwf28S2wcvWpzC9TXw91vh4beNKDJ